Boulder: Generally, clinker ball/ boulder formation is related to low clinker SM with high AM or related to very thick coating. Figure is showing a boulder with 1.80 m in diameter. Boulder formation mechanism: Large clinker balls initiate and grow behind a thick coating or ring. Build up often fall and slide into the kiln as large slabs and ...
What Causes Ring Formation in a Rotary Kiln? Ring formation is extremely common, occurring in roughly 85% of commercial rotary kilns. It is typically the result of a change in slagging temperature. The slagging temperature is the point at which the material will fuse together, allowing it to solidify. If a change in feed composition that ...

Boulder formation mechanism: Large clinker balls initiate and grow behind a thick coating or ring. Build up often fall and slide into the kiln as large slabs and coming to rest behind a ring (if it is large enough).
Avoiding the formation of rings in rotary kilns is an issue of primary concern to the cement production industry. We developed a numerical combustion model that revealed that in our case study rings are typically formed in zones of maximal radiative heat transfer. This local overheating causes an overproduction of the liquid phase of the granular material, which tends …

By: Nael Shabana qatar.cement@yahoo Red river is a phenomenon in grate cooler (figure-16); it is often a red hot narrow stream of fine clinker with a higher temperature than the neighbored clinker and appears far down in the cooler. Boulders normally occur above the burning zone, well before any normal alumino-ferrite liquid phase is is present, in locations that are prone to high sulphur recirculation. Some people have claimed that high MgO content of raw materials is a contributing factor.
